Profile for Aster Hospital, Al Mankool

Aster Hospital, Al Mankool has 61 medical staff across 17 specialties. The Aster brand of hospitals started in 2010 with Aster Hospital, Al Mankhool becoming their first fully fledged, Canadian, diamond-accredited hospital to open in 2015. Aster Hospital, Al Mankhool is one of four network of hospitals established in the UAE offering a full range of medical specialties from general medicine, pediatrics, dentistry, to specialty services like endocrinology, obstetrics and gynecology, cardiology, neurology, gastroenterology, pulmonology, dermatology and other medical specialties. Aster Hospital Al Mankhool extends its support and expertise in medical care to the larger Aster group: Aster Medical Centers, Aster Pharmacy and Aster Diagnostic Centers.
